一种无线网格网络中的信道分配方法及系统技术方案

技术编号:10259111 阅读:162 留言:0更新日期:2014-07-25 17:00
一种无线网格网络中的信道分配方法及系统;所述方法包括:S101.在由无线网格网络划分出的多个区域中,各区域的节点分别协商产生本区域的首领节点;S102.预定的初始区域的首领节点从可选信道集合中选取一个信道;S103.选取信道的首领节点将所选取的信道作为本区域的缺省信道分配给本区域中其它节点,并通知相邻区域的首领节点分配完成;S104.接收分配完成通知的首领节点如果判断本区域未分配缺省信道,则根据本区域的边界节点所获取的各相邻区域的信道分配情况,更新所述可选信道集合,从更新后的可选信道集合中选取一个信道,返回S103。本发明专利技术针对中小型无线网格网络能够在不降低网络容量的同时保证较低的部署成本。

【技术实现步骤摘要】
一种无线网格网络中的信道分配方法及系统
本专利技术涉及通信领域,尤其涉及一种无线网格网络中的信道分配方法及系统。
技术介绍
无线网格网络(WirelessMeshNetwork)是一种具有分层结构的多跳新型无线网络,具有可靠性强、高带宽以及投资成本低等特点。因此,它被广泛视为下一代无线通信系统的关键网络结构。目前大多数无线Mesh网络都基于IEEE802.11b/g标准,该标准规定的11个可用信道,只有3个信道相互正交。如何提高无线信道的利用率,增加系统的容量是设计无线Mesh网络的一个关键问题;信道分配是增加无线网络系统容量的最有效措施之一。为了充分利用有限的无线信道资源,现有无线Mesh网络也采用了一些新技术和措施。主要可以分为三类:第一类采用基于单接口/静态信道分配方式,此类方法根据无线链路之间的干扰原理,基于集中控制的原则,给出统一的信道分配方案。该类方案优点是集中控制、便于部署且成本较低;缺点是网络中的信道容量可能不够。第二类采用基于单接口/动态信道分配方式,此类方案大多设立信道分配控制节点或者其他控制设备来进行信道策略调整,Mesh网络内部节点周期性反馈信道分配及流量控制情况,根据当前网络通信状况来判定干扰情况,从而根据实际情况及时调整信道分配策略,不断降低干扰,增加网络容量。缺点是计算、反馈代价较高,策略执行的精度难以保障。第三类采用节点扩展多接口的方式,此类方案中,各Mesh网络节点部署多个接口,不同无线接口基于不同的无线标准技术,从而形成有效地正交信道,避免链路间的干扰;缺点是多个接口给部署和成本带来了一定要求。
技术实现思路
本专利技术要解决的技术问题是针对中小型无线网格网络的快速部署,如何在不降低网络容量的同时保证较低的部署成本。为了解决上述问题,本专利技术提供了一种无线网格网络中的信道分配方法,包括:S101、在由所述无线网格网络划分出的多个区域中,各区域的节点分别协商产生本区域的首领节点;S102、预定的初始区域的首领节点从可选信道集合中选取一个信道;S103、选取信道的首领节点将所选取的信道作为本区域的缺省信道分配给本区域中其它节点,并通知相邻区域的首领节点分配完成;S104、接收分配完成通知的首领节点如果判断本区域未分配缺省信道,则根据本区域的边界节点所获取的本区域各相邻区域的信道分配情况,更新所述可选信道集合,所述边界节点是指同时属于两个或两个以上区域、且与两个或两个以上属于不同区域的节点之间均只有一跳的节点;从更新后的可选信道集合中选取一个信道,返回步骤S103。可选地,所述边界节点上部署有至少三个接口,其它节点上部署的接口为单接口。可选地,所述更新所述可选信道集合的步骤包括:从所述可选信道集合中筛除所获取的本区域的各相邻区域所分配的缺省信道,得到剩余信道集合;判断本区域的各相邻区域与另外的区域是否有公共区域;如果各相邻区域与另外的区域均没有公共区域则将所述剩余信道集合作为更新后的可选信道集合;如果有的相邻区域与另外的区域有公共区域,则通过本区域与该相邻区域的边界节点获取该相邻区域与另外的区域的公共区域的信道,将所获取的公共区域的信道从所述剩余信道集合中筛除,得到更新后的可选信道集合。可选地,所述各区域的节点分别协商产生本区域的首领节点的步骤包括:每个区域的各节点分别发送维持连接活跃消息给本节点下一跳的邻居节点,消息中含有预置的区域的编号;各个节点接收其它节点发送的所述维持连接活跃消息,并对接收的来自于本区域的所述维持连接活跃消息进行计数;所述来自于本区域的维持连接活跃消息是指该维持连接活跃消息中携带的编号与本节点预置的编号相同;将一个区域各节点中计数结果最高的节点确定为该区域的首领节点。可选地,所述将一个区域各节点中计数结果最高的节点确定为该区域的首领节点的步骤包括:各节点广播本节点的所述计数结果,并且每个节点均维护一个统计表,用于记录本区域各节点的标识及其计数结果;各节点当收到来自于本区域的维持连接活跃消息时,将发送方节点的标识记录在所述统计表中,当收到其它节点广播的计数结果时,记录到所述统计表中的相应位置;各节点根据该统计表查找出本区域所述计数结果最高的节点,将查找出的节点记录为本区域的首领节点。实施例二、一种无线网格网络中的信道分配系统,包括:位于所述无线网格网络中的各个节点上的信道分配装置;所述信道分配装置包括:初始化模块,用于在由所述无线网格网络划分出的多个区域中,与本节点所在区域的其它节点协商本节点所在区域的首领节点;选择模块,用于当本节点为预定的初始区域的首领节点时,从可选信道集合中选取一个信道;分配模块,用于在所述选择模块选取信道后将所选信道作为本区域的缺省信道分配给本区域中其它节点,并通知本节点所在区域的相邻区域的首领节点分配完成;更新模块,用于当本节点接收到分配完成通知后,如果判断本节点所在区域未分配缺省信道,则根据本节点所在区域的边界节点所获取的本区域各相邻区域的信道分配情况,更新所述可选信道集合;所述边界节点是指同时属于两个或两个以上区域、且与两个或两个以上属于不同区域的节点之间均只有一跳指示所述选择模块从更新后的可选信道集合中选取一个信道。可选地,所述信道分配装置还包括:接口模块,当本节点为边界节点时,所述接口模块至少包括三个接口;当所在节点不是边界节点时,所述接口模块为单接口。可选地,所述更新模块更新所述可选信道集合是指:所述更新模块从所述可选信道集合中筛除本节点所在区域的各相邻区域所分配的缺省信道,得到剩余信道集合;判断本节点所在区域的各相邻区域与另外的区域是否有公共区域;如果各相邻区域与另外的区域均没有公共区域则将所述剩余信道集合作为更新后的可选信道集合;如果有的相邻区域与另外的区域有公共区域,则通过本节点所在区域的边界节点获取该相邻区域与另外的区域的公共区域的信道,将所获取的公共区域的信道从所述剩余信道集合中筛除,得到更新后的可选信道集合。可选地,所述初始化模块与本节点所在区域的其它节点协商本节点所在区域的首领节点是指:所述初始化模块发送维持连接活跃消息给所在节点下一跳的邻居节点,消息中含有预置的区域的编号;接收其它节点发送的所述维持连接活跃消息,并对接收的来自于本节点所在区域的所述维持连接活跃消息进行计数;所述来自于本区域的维持连接活跃消息是指该维持连接活跃消息中携带的编号中至少一个与本节点预置的编号相同;将本节点所在区域中计数结果最高的节点确定为本区域的首领节点。可选地,所述初始化模块将本节点所在区域中计数结果最高的节点确定为本区域的首领节点是指:所述初始化模块广播本节点的所述计数结果,并维护一个统计表,用于记录本节点所在区域各节点的标识及其计数结果;当收到来自于本节点所在区域的维持连接活跃消息时,将发送方节点的标识记录在所述统计表中,当收到其它节点广播的计数结果时,记录到所述统计表中的相应位置;根据该统计表查找出本区域所述计数结果最高的节点,将查找出的节点记录为本区域的首领节点。本专利技术的至少一个实施例给出了无线Mesh网络下基于分簇的信道分配方法,相比于
技术介绍
中的第一类方式,相邻区域所用的信道互不相同,以避免相邻区域之间的干扰,因此整个网络的容量得到了保证;相比
技术介绍
中的第二类和第三类方式,整个过程采用静态配置一次完成,计算本文档来自技高网
...
一种无线网格网络中的信道分配方法及系统

【技术保护点】
一种无线网格网络中的信道分配方法,包括:S101、在由所述无线网格网络划分出的多个区域中,各区域的节点分别协商产生本区域的首领节点;S102、预定的初始区域的首领节点从可选信道集合中选取一个信道;S103、选取信道的首领节点将所选取的信道作为本区域的缺省信道分配给本区域中其它节点,并通知相邻区域的首领节点分配完成;S104、接收分配完成通知的首领节点如果判断本区域未分配缺省信道,则根据本区域的边界节点所获取的本区域各相邻区域的信道分配情况,更新所述可选信道集合,所述边界节点是指同时属于两个或两个以上区域、且与两个或两个以上属于不同区域的节点之间均只有一跳的节点;从更新后的可选信道集合中选取一个信道,返回步骤S103。

【技术特征摘要】
1.一种无线网格网络中的信道分配方法,包括:S101、在由所述无线网格网络划分出的多个区域中,各区域的节点分别协商产生本区域的首领节点;S102、预定的初始区域的首领节点从可选信道集合中选取一个信道;S103、选取信道的首领节点将所选取的信道作为本区域的缺省信道分配给本区域中其它节点,并通知相邻区域的首领节点分配完成;S104、接收分配完成通知的首领节点如果判断本区域未分配缺省信道,则根据本区域的边界节点所获取的本区域各相邻区域的信道分配情况,更新所述可选信道集合,所述边界节点是指同时属于两个以上区域、且与两个以上属于不同区域的节点之间均只有一跳的节点;从更新后的可选信道集合中选取一个信道,返回步骤S103。2.如权利要求1所述的方法,其特征在于:所述边界节点上部署有至少三个接口,其它节点上部署的接口为单接口。3.如权利要求1所述的方法,其特征在于,所述更新所述可选信道集合的步骤包括:从所述可选信道集合中筛除所获取的本区域的各相邻区域所分配的缺省信道,得到剩余信道集合;判断本区域的各相邻区域与另外的区域是否有公共区域;如果各相邻区域与另外的区域均没有公共区域则将所述剩余信道集合作为更新后的可选信道集合;如果有的相邻区域与另外的区域有公共区域,则通过本区域与该相邻区域的边界节点获取该相邻区域与另外的区域的公共区域的信道,将所获取的公共区域的信道从所述剩余信道集合中筛除,得到更新后的可选信道集合。4.如权利要求1所述的方法,其特征在于,所述各区域的节点分别协商产生本区域的首领节点的步骤包括:每个区域的各节点分别发送维持连接活跃消息给本节点下一跳的邻居节点,消息中含有预置的区域的编号;各个节点接收其它节点发送的所述维持连接活跃消息,并对接收的来自于本区域的所述维持连接活跃消息进行计数;所述来自于本区域的维持连接活跃消息是指该维持连接活跃消息中携带的编号与本节点预置的编号相同;将一个区域各节点中计数结果最高的节点确定为该区域的首领节点。5.如权利要求4所述的方法,其特征在于,所述将一个区域各节点中计数结果最高的节点确定为该区域的首领节点的步骤包括:各节点广播本节点的所述计数结果,并且每个节点均维护一个统计表,用于记录本区域各节点的标识及其计数结果;各节点当收到来自于本区域的维持连接活跃消息时,将发送方节点的标识记录在所述统计表中,当收到其它节点广播的计数结果时,记录到所述统计表中的相应位置;各节点根据该统计表查找出本区域所述计数结果最高的节点,将查找出的节点记录为本区域的首领节点。6.一种无线网格网络中的信道分配系统,其特征在于,包括:位于所述无线网格网络中的各个节点上的信道分配装置;所述信道分配装置包括:初始化模块,用于在由...

【专利技术属性】
技术研发人员:房秉毅张云勇
申请(专利权)人:中国联合网络通信集团有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1